LUCAS v. TOWNSEND

No. A-898.

486 U.S. 1301 (1988)

108 S.Ct. 1763

100 L.Ed.2d 589

LUCAS ET AL. v. TOWNSEND ET AL.

Supreme Court of United States.

Decided May 30, 1988.


JUSTICE KENNEDY, Circuit Justice.

This is an application to enjoin a bond referendum election scheduled for May 31, 1988, in Bibb County, Georgia. The applicants are five black citizens registered to vote in Bibb County.
